How to Choose the Perfect Boho Dog Name

Now that you’ve seen all these beautiful options, here’s how to narrow down your choices and find the perfect boho dog name for your furry friend:

Match Your Dog’s Personality and Energy

  • Calm, wise dogs: Consider names like Sage, Zen, or Bodhi
  • Energetic, playful pups: Try Storm, Ziggy, or Frolic
  • Gentle, loving personalities: Aurora, Harmony, or Meadow work beautifully
  • Adventurous spirits: Roam, Quest, or Journey capture that energy

Consider Physical Characteristics

  • Size matters: Tiny dogs can carry big names like Atlas ironically, while gentle giants suit names like Willow
  • Coat color: Golden dogs suit names like Sunny or Saffron, while dark-coated pups might be perfect Ravens or Storms
  • Breed personality: Border Collies might suit artistic names like Canvas, while laid-back Bulldogs could be perfect Zens

Test the Name in Real Life

Trust me on this – say the name out loud multiple times. Does it roll off your tongue easily? Can you imagine calling it across a crowded dog park? Will it sound good when you’re frustrated (“Sage, drop that!”)?

Here’s a helpful fact: Dogs respond better to names with hard consonants and two syllables, so names like “Luna” and “River” are naturally easier for pups to recognize.

Consider Nicknames and Aging

Remember that your adorable puppy will grow into an adult dog, and the name should age well. Also think about natural nicknames – Magnolia becomes “Maggie,” while Zephyr might become “Zeph.”
